2. Walking Safaris: Discover the Bush On Foot

Get out of the vehicle and onto the earth. Walking safaris allow you to reconnect with nature in its rawest form — hearing birdsong, reading animal tracks, smelling wild herbs crushed beneath your boots.

Accompanied by armed rangers and expert guides, these treks are not about chasing big game but understanding the rhythm of the bush.

3. Canoeing & Kayaking Safaris: Glide Through Untouched Waters

Yes — canoeing is possible on safari! In places like Lake Naivasha or along the Ewaso Nyiro River, you can paddle peacefully past giraffes, hippos, and countless birds.

4. Cultural Encounters: Live the Maasai & Samburu Way

An unforgettable part of your safari isn’t just the animals — it’s the people. The Maasai, Samburu, and Turkana communities offer profound insights into traditions, survival, and coexistence with wildlife.

5. Night Game Drives: Witness Nocturnal Drama

When the sun sets, Africa’s second act begins. Creatures like leopards, hyenas, aardvarks, and genets emerge. With a spotlight and expert tracker, you can glimpse behavior rarely seen in daylight.

7. Horseback & Camel Safaris: Ride With the Wild

Swap the rumble of engines for the gentle rhythm of hooves. Horseback and camel safaris offer an elevated connection to wildlife, often allowing closer access than vehicles permit.
